    Chicago's Rich Musical History and Present Vibe

    Chicago's music scene, as you probably know, is legendary! It's a city that has fostered some of the biggest names in music across various genres. From the birth of house music to the blues legends who made Chicago their home, the city's musical roots run deep. The influence of Chicago artists can be heard worldwide. When we talk about Chicago's rich musical history, it's impossible to overlook the city's profound impact on jazz and blues. Iconic musicians like Muddy Waters, Howlin' Wolf, and Buddy Guy established Chicago as a blues mecca. Their raw, emotive performances at legendary clubs shaped the sound of the genre for generations. Beyond the blues, Chicago's musical landscape is incredibly diverse. The city has produced influential rock bands, celebrated indie artists, and groundbreaking hip-hop acts.     Notable Chicago Music Venues and Festivals

    • The Green Mill Cocktail Lounge: A historic jazz club with a rich history, known for its intimate setting and world-class performances. If you are into jazz, you should go there.
    • The Empty Bottle: A legendary venue that has been a staple in the Chicago indie rock scene for decades. Definitely, you can find a lot of great bands there.
    • Metro: A historic all-ages venue that has hosted numerous iconic bands throughout the years. Its an important part of the city's history.
    • Chicago Blues Festival: A free festival celebrating the city's blues heritage with performances by renowned blues musicians. You can find free concerts if you go there.
    • Lollapalooza: A massive music festival held annually in Grant Park, featuring a wide range of musical genres and attracting hundreds of thousands of attendees.
